Ryan asked Bebe Rexha what her biggest fear is.
Bebe was talking about her songwriting process and how her new songs are really vulnerable, and she talked about living with bipolar. Then Ryan asked her what her biggest fear in life is, and it just felt awkward and poorly timed.

Giuliana Rancic forgot who designed her dress.
When Giuliana was interviewing Little Big Town on the red carpet, they asked her who she was wearing, and she totally forgot. I understand that she has a lot of stuff to remember to able to cover red carpets like these, but it's kinda awk for whoever that designer is! Just saying.

Tanya Tucker mispronounced Dave Chapelle.
Alright, so Tanya Tucker, a legend, was on the stage presenting an award to Dave Chapelle. She pronounced his name "Jave Chapelle" when she did it. It counts as an awkward moment, but because she's the GOAT, we'll let it go.
